Randgríð (lit.: Shield-destroyer) was a battleaxe which belonged to the Viking prince Styrbjörn the Strong. By 985, Styrbjörn fought with Randgríð against the Christian king Harald Bluetooth. Despite the overwhelming odds, Styrbjörn proved victorious in gaining his army.[1] He continued to carry and use his axe[2][3][4] until his loss and subsequent death at the Battle of Fýrisvellir.[5]
